Ever since the news broke last summer that Guillermo del Toro will be directing his long-delayed passion project, the big screen adaptation of H.P. Lovecraft's "At the Mountains of Madness," with fellow fanboy James Cameron producing, no less, Del Toro fans have been chomping at the bit for more news about the film.
One big burning question still left to answer revolves around casting, and even more specifically, whether rumored lead actor contender Tom Cruise has officially signed onto the project yet. Del Toro flat out deflected the question when MTV News asked him about Cruise's interest back in September, but we had a bit more luck when we bugged Cameron about it recently, during the press day for "Sanctum."
